What Is Egg White Protein?

What-Is-Egg White-Protein

Egg white is the clear, colorless part of the egg surrounding the yolk. It’s mostly made of water (about 88%), and the remaining ~10% is protein with virtually no fat or cholesterol. Interestingly, about 56% of all the egg’s protein is found in the white.

The main proteins in egg white include albumin and several other high-quality proteins. When we say “high-quality,” we mean the human body can use them very efficiently. Egg white protein is one of the most complete natural proteins, containing all essential amino acids and being highly digestible. It actually has one of the highest biological values and digestibility scores among all proteins.

So when we talk about egg white protein powder, we mean a powder made from this nutrient-dense part of the egg.

What It Is and How It’s Produced

Egg white powder is simply dried egg whites turned into a stable, fine powder through industrial processes.

Production steps include:

  1. Eggs are cracked and separated.

  2. Liquid egg whites are filtered and pasteurized to kill bacteria such as Salmonella.

  3. The pasteurized liquid is dried using spray-drying, where the whites are sprayed into hot air, instantly removing moisture and turning them into powder.

The result is a white, fine powder that contains all the protein of egg whites—just without the water.

A major advantage is that egg white powder has a very long shelf life and requires no refrigeration, making it extremely convenient.

Comparison With Other Protein SourcesComparison-With Other-Protein-Sources

Let’s compare egg white protein to other popular protein supplements:

Egg White Protein vs Whey Protein

  • Digestive speed:
    Whey is fast-absorbing—great right after workouts. Egg white protein digests at a moderate speed, keeping you full longer and causing fewer digestive issues.

  • Lactose & sensitivities:
    Whey comes from dairy and may contain lactose, so it’s not ideal for people with lactose intolerance. Egg white protein is dairy-free and lactose-free, making it an excellent alternative.

Egg White Protein vs Casein

Casein digests very slowly (often used before bedtime). Egg white protein digests faster than casein but slower than whey—right in the middle. Again, egg white is lactose-free.

Egg White Protein vs Whole Eggs or Meat

Nothing replaces whole foods, but egg white powder is:

  • more convenient

  • higher in pure protein

  • free from cholesterol and fat

  • easier to store and use

  • great when you want high protein without extra calories

What is Steroids?

Steroids They are actually a type of lipid (fat) that are naturally found in the human body and other animals and plants. These compounds play vital and diverse roles in our body, from regulating metabolism and inflammatory processes to controlling water and salt balance and the development of sexual characteristics. However, when the word “steroid” is brought up, the meaning is often Anabolic-Androgenic Steroids (Anabolic-Androgenic Steroids – AAS), which are artificially made and are abused to increase muscle mass and improve athletic performance.

men

So, let’s look more closely at what categories steroids fall into:

Natural Steroids in the Human Body

Steroids play a vital role in the body and are divided into a few main groups:

Sex Hormones (Sex Steroids) :This group is responsible for the growth of sexual characteristics, fertility, and muscle structure.

  • Androgens: such as Testosterone (in men)
  • Estrogens: such as Estradiol (in women)
  • Progesterone: for pregnancy and the menstrual cycle

Adrenal Gland Hormones: These hormones play a role in regulating blood pressure, metabolism, and response to stress:

  • Glucocorticoids: Cortisol → controls blood sugar and is anti-inflammatory
  • Mineralocorticoids: Aldosterone → sodium and potassium balance

Other Steroids:

  • Vitamin D: a type of modified steroid
  • Bile acids: for fat digestion

What is the Main Types of Steroids?

Generally, two main categories of steroids are discussed in medicine and also among athletes:

Corticosteroids: This category of steroids has a function similar to the hormone cortisol, which is produced by the adrenal glands. Corticosteroids have very strong anti-inflammatory properties and are prescribed for the treatment of diseases such as asthma, eczema, rheumatoid arthritis, severe allergies, and autoimmune diseases. These drugs are available in the form of tablets, injections, sprays, and topical creams. Corticosteroids like:

  • Hydrocortisone
  • Hydrocortisone

Anabolic-Androgenic Steroids (AAS): These are synthetic versions of the male sex hormone, testosterone. The “anabolic” part means muscle-building and the “androgenic” part refers to masculine features (such as a deep voice and facial hair growth). This type of steroid has limited medical uses (for example, in the treatment of delayed puberty or muscle wasting from diseases like AIDS) but unfortunately is widely consumed illegally by some athletes to increase muscle strength and mass. Anabolic-Androgenics like:

  • Testosterone Enanthate
  • Testosterone Cypionate
  • Sustanon 250

5 Vitamin and Mineral Supplements You Shouldn’t Take Together

Iron-and-Calcium

5 Vitamin and Mineral Supplements You Shouldn’t Take Together

Many questions arise about supplements: Are they harmful? Should we take them? Are they essential for our lives? Is long-term use okay? At Protein for Life, we answer all of these questions, but today’s discussion focuses on a different one: Which supplements should not be taken together? This is a very important topic. It’s true that supplements are designed and made to improve our health and wellness, but we must pay attention to how we use them—what dose we’re taking, if we’re even taking the right supplement for us, and which supplements we shouldn’t take together to avoid harming our bodies. In the following, I will introduce these supplements and explain why they shouldn’t be consumed together, so stay with me.

1. Iron and Calcium

Iron-and-Calcium

The first supplements you should avoid taking together are iron and calcium. Why? These two supplements compete with each other for absorption and effectiveness in our bodies, and they suppress one another. Calcium wins this struggle and reduces the absorption of iron in the body by 40 to 60 percent. This is especially important for people who suffer from iron-deficiency anemia and are taking iron supplements to compensate. If calcium is taken with their iron supplement, its effectiveness is severely reduced.

How to take iron and calcium together: It’s best to separate the consumption of iron and calcium by 3 to 4 hours. For example:

Taking iron on an empty stomach: Iron supplements are usually better absorbed on an empty stomach (in the morning, before breakfast). Taking calcium with food: Calcium supplements (especially calcium carbonate) are better taken with food or in the evening and at night. By observing this time gap, both minerals can be absorbed by the body effectively and to their maximum potential.

2. Iron and Zinc

Iron-and-Zinc

Taking iron and zinc supplements simultaneously can potentially reduce the absorption of both minerals, but this interaction is not as strong as the one between iron and calcium. The main reason for this interaction, like with calcium, is competition for absorption in the intestines.

Main reasons for the interaction: The main reason for the interaction between iron and zinc is that they use a similar transport system in the small intestine for absorption into the body. When both are consumed simultaneously and in high doses, they compete for the use of these transporters.

Effect of zinc on iron absorption: Studies show that high doses of zinc can interfere with iron absorption and reduce the effectiveness of iron supplements. Effect of iron on zinc absorption: The opposite is also true. High doses of iron can affect zinc absorption and reduce it. If you need both supplements, the best solution is to consult a doctor or pharmacist. They can provide a suitable timing for their consumption based on your health status and required dosage.

Recommended solution: To get better results, separate their consumption by 2 to 4 hours. It is suggested to take zinc with food and iron on an empty stomach.

3. Iron and Vitamin E

Which compounds can help maintain hormonal health

The issue of interaction between iron and vitamin E is a bit more complex than the interaction with calcium or zinc, and its mechanism is not fully clear. However, based on initial research and biological mechanisms, the main reasons why it is recommended not to take these two supplements together are:

Competition for absorption: Some evidence shows that they may interfere with each other’s absorption. This interference can disrupt the body’s absorption of vitamin E. Interference with antioxidant function: Iron can reduce the effectiveness of vitamin E in fighting oxidative stress. Effect on hemoglobin in premature infants: The simultaneous consumption of iron and vitamin E supplements has led to a weaker hemoglobin response to the iron supplement. Solution: Like with other interactions, the best way to ensure sufficient absorption of both substances is to take them with a time interval.

4. Vitamin B9 (Folic Acid) and Vitamin B12

Omega-3 Fatty Acids (Fish Oil): Anti-Inflammatory Ally

The main reason it’s recommended not to take folic acid (vitamin B9) and vitamin B12 together or in high doses is that it can mask the symptoms of a serious disease, which could lead to permanent nerve damage. To better understand this issue, we need to know the role of both vitamins in the body and the symptoms of their deficiency:

Vitamin B12: It is vital for two main functions: blood production and nerve function. Vitamin B9 (Folic Acid): It plays a role in the production and division of cells, especially red blood cells. Its deficiency also causes “megaloblastic anemia.” Where is the dangerous interaction?

The main risk: Taking high doses of folic acid hides the blood-related symptoms of vitamin B12 deficiency, while the nerve damage (which is irreversible) continues. The correct solution: To treat a vitamin B12 deficiency, you must take a B12 supplement itself. Taking high doses of folic acid on your own to treat anemia, without being sure of your body’s B12 status, is dangerous. Multivitamin supplements: In most standard multivitamins, the dosage of B12 and folic acid is balanced and usually does not cause a serious concern. This problem arises more often with the consumption of high-dose single supplements. Always consult a doctor before taking high-dose single-vitamin supplements, especially if you have symptoms of anemia, chronic fatigue, or nerve problems.

5. Whey Protein and Supplements Containing Calcium or Phosphorus

Reason for the interaction: Whey protein contains large amounts of phosphorus. Calcium and phosphorus compete with each other for absorption, and their balance in the body is very important. Effect of the interaction: Excessive consumption of phosphorus from whey protein can reduce calcium absorption. This interaction is especially important for people who are looking to strengthen their bones. Solution: You don’t need to stop taking whey protein. But if you are taking separate calcium or phosphorus supplements, consume them with a suitable time interval (at least 2 hours) from the whey protein.

Which supplements Should be taken during pregnancy?

1. Folic Acid

  • Why is it essential? Folic acid (or folate) plays a critical role in preventing serious birth defects in the brain and spinal cord (like neural tube defects).

  • When should it be taken? It’s best to start taking folic acid one to three months before pregnancy and continue until the end of the 16th week of pregnancy. If the pregnancy is unplanned, it should be started immediately upon finding out.

2. Iron

  • Why is it essential? The body’s iron needs nearly double during pregnancy. Iron is essential for red blood cell production, oxygen delivery to the fetus, and preventing maternal anemia. Severe anemia can increase the risk of preterm labor and low birth weight.

  • When should it be taken? Iron supplements are usually prescribed by the doctor starting in the second trimester.

3. Vitamin D

  • Why is it essential? This vitamin aids in calcium absorption and is vital for the development of bones and teeth in the fetus, and for maintaining maternal bone health. A deficiency can increase the risk of preeclampsia, gestational diabetes, and preterm birth.

  • When should it be taken? Due to the high prevalence of vitamin D deficiency, supplementation is usually recommended before and during pregnancy.

4. Calcium

  • Why is it essential? Calcium is crucial for forming strong bones and teeth in the fetus. If not enough calcium is consumed through diet, the mother’s body will pull it from her bones, potentially leading to reduced bone density.

  • When should it be taken? If dietary calcium intake is insufficient (e.g., from dairy), your doctor may prescribe a calcium supplement.

5. Iodine

  • Why is it essential? Iodine is vital for proper thyroid function in the mother and for the development of the baby’s nervous system and brain. Deficiency can lead to hypothyroidism in the fetus and developmental delays.

6. Omega-3

  • Why is it essential? Omega-3 fatty acids, especially DHA, are critical for the baby’s brain and vision development.

  • When should it be taken? It is beneficial throughout pregnancy. If you don’t eat fatty fish regularly, you may need to take a supplement.

Many doctors recommend prenatal multivitamins to ensure all nutrient needs are met. Again, always consult a physician before starting any supplement.

What Is Creatine From a Scientific Perspective?

Creatine is a natural compound made from three amino acids: arginine, glycine, and methionine, which is naturally produced in the human body (mainly in skeletal muscles).
About 95% of the body’s creatine is stored in muscles, while the remaining amount is found in the brain and other tissues.

The human body produces approximately 1 to 2 grams of creatine per day, and a similar amount can be obtained through foods such as red meat and seafood.

This supplement is used not only by bodybuilders but also by strength athletes, speed athletes, and even in certain therapeutic fields.

Types of Creatine

Creatine Supplements:

  • Creatine Monohydrate

  • Micronized Creatine

  • Creatine HCL

  • Creatine Ethyl Ester

  • Buffered Creatine

  • Creatine Nitrate

  • Liquid Creatine

  • Creatine Citrate
  • Creatine Malate
  • Creatine Phosphate

How Does Creatine Work in the Body?How-Does-Creatine-Work in-the-Body

How Creatine Works in the Body:

Rapid Energy Production (ATP)

During intense activities such as:

  • Weightlifting

  • Sprinting

  • HIIT workouts

Muscles rely on ATP as their primary energy source, which is depleted very quickly.
Creatine, by converting into phosphocreatine, helps regenerate ATP rapidly.

Result:

  • More repetitions

  • Heavier weights

  • Less energy loss

How and How Much Creatine Should You Take?

The general recommendation for people who take a creatine supplement
is 3 to 5 grams per day.

Studies show that loading up on a higher dose of creatine offers no advantages;
it only places additional stress on the kidneys.

Which Creatine Is Best for Purchase and Use?

If you are planning to buy creatine and feel unsure about the available options, the best and most reliable choice for most people is creatine monohydrate (in powder form). This type of creatine has the strongest scientific support, proven effectiveness, and offers the best balance in terms of price and safety.

If you have a sensitive stomach, micronized creatine monohydrate can be a better option due to its improved solubility. Other forms of creatine are mainly produced for convenience and do not offer significant advantages over monohydrate.

What is Testosterone?

These days, testosterone has become a trendy and controversial topic on social media. Unfortunately, this has led to a surge in misinformation, steering many athletes off the right path in their fitness journey. In this article, we’ll explore what testosterone is, its effects on daily life and health, and clear up the most common misconceptions.

Testosterone is the primary sex hormone in males. It plays a vital role in male development and characteristics and is essential for processes like spermatogenesis (sperm production) and fertility.

Its effects can first be observed in a fetus around the 6th week of development. An imbalance—whether too high or too low—can lead to specific symptoms, which we will discuss. (Note: This doesn’t mean testosterone is absent in women — more on that later.)testosterone


What Does Testosterone Do in the Body?

Testosterone is responsible for the development of primary male sexual characteristics, including testicular descent, sperm production, growth of the penis and testicles, body hair growth, and increased sex drive.

It plays several key roles in the body, such as:

  • Growth of the penis and testicles
  • Deepening of the voice during puberty
  • Facial and pubic hair growth (and later in life, may contribute to baldness)
  • Muscle size and strength
  • Bone growth and density
  • Libido (sex drive)
  • Sperm production
  • Fetal development
  • Puberty
  • Maintaining adult male features

Testosterone in Teen Boys

Insufficient testosterone levels in teenage boys can lead to underdeveloped male features or delayed puberty. Symptoms may include:

  • Lack of height growth
  • Reduced or no development of body and pubic hair
  • Lack of penis, testicle, or prostate enlargement
  • Decreased or absent libido

Testosterone in Adult Men

In adult males, testosterone helps regulate secondary sexual characteristics, which are responsible for typical male traits. These include:

  • Sperm production
  • Stimulating red blood cell creation
  • Supporting bone and muscle strength
  • Contributing to mental well-being and vitality

Testosterone in Women

If you believed testosterone is only a male hormone, that’s not true. Testosterone is produced in women’s ovaries and adrenal glands. It’s one of several androgens (male sex hormones) present in the female body. A balance between testosterone and estrogen is crucial for healthy ovarian function.


How is Testosterone Regulated in the Body?

The body naturally controls testosterone levels. It typically peaks in the morning and decreases throughout the day. When testosterone levels rise, the release of gonadotropin-releasing hormone (GnRH) is suppressed to maintain balance.

Disruptions in the hypothalamus, pituitary gland, or gonads can interfere with testosterone regulation.


Can You Have Too Much Testosterone?

Naturally high testosterone levels are uncommon in men. Despite stereotypes — like road rage, hypersexuality, or aggression — these are often linked more to psychological issues than excess testosterone.

What is a Urinary Tract Infection (UTI) | Medical and Home Treatments

Home-Remedies

What is a Urinary Tract Infection (UTI) and What Causes It? | Medical and Home Treatments

What is a Urinary Tract Infection (UTI)

Urinary tract infection (UTI) occurs when pathogenic agents—mainly bacteria such as Escherichia coli, which naturally exist in the digestive system—enter the urinary tract through the urethra and, in most cases, reach the bladder and begin to multiply. (This disease is more common in women.)
It should be noted that the urinary system usually has defense mechanisms (such as the continuous flow of urine and the antimicrobial properties of the mucosa) that prevent infection, but in cases where the number of bacteria increases or the immune system is weakened, these agents grow and cause inflammation and damage to the bladder and urethral walls.
In this article, we want to talk about what exactly this disease is, what effects it has on the body, and what the treatment is.

Causes of Urinary Tract Infection

Urinary tract infections occur when bacteria enter the urinary tract through the urethra and multiply in the bladder. Normally, the urinary system has mechanisms to eliminate bacteria. But sometimes these mechanisms don’t work properly, which leads to infection.

In most cases, the infection affects the bladder and urethra, but there are different types of UTIs that I will mention below.


Types of Urinary Tract InfectionsTypes-of-Urinary-Tract-Infections

1. Bladder Infection (Cystitis)

This type of infection occurs in the bladder and is usually caused by the entry of bacteria (especially E. coli) from the digestive system into the bladder. Symptoms include burning sensation, frequent urination, pain and discomfort in the lower abdomen, and sometimes blood in the urine.

2. Urethral Infection (Urethritis)

In this case, the urethra becomes inflamed and infected. The main cause is the transmission of bacteria or pathogens from the anus or surrounding skin to the urethra. Symptoms often include burning sensation and discharge.

3. Kidney Infection (Pyelonephritis)

This is a more severe type of infection that reaches the kidneys. Symptoms include severe pain in the side and back, fever and chills, nausea, and sometimes vomiting.
Note: This type of infection requires immediate treatment to prevent serious kidney damage.

4. Ureter Infection (Ureteritis)

Sometimes the infection spreads to the ureters (the tubes connecting the kidneys to the bladder). This condition is less common but is considered one of the types of UTIs and should also be taken into account.

In general, urinary tract infection based on the affected area includes cystitis (bladder), urethritis (urethra), pyelonephritis (kidney), and ureteritis (ureters); although the first two types (bladder and urethra) are more common.


What Are the Risk Factors for UTIs?

What-Ar-the-Risk Factors-for-UTIs?

 

This disease is somewhat more common in women because:

The female urethra is shorter than the male’s, which allows bacteria to reach the bladder more easily.

Some women may get this disease multiple times in their lifetime, so knowing the causes and how to prevent it is vital and important. These factors include:

  • Sexual activity: Higher sexual activity and changing partners increase the risk of infection.

  • Contraceptive devices: Such as diaphragms and spermicidal gels, which may create an environment conducive to bacterial growth.

  • Female anatomy: The female urethra is shorter, making it easier for bacteria to reach the bladder.

  • Hormonal changes: Pregnancy and menopause cause changes in the urinary system and increase the risk of infection.

  • Previous UTI history: People who have had a UTI before are more likely to experience it again.

  • Incomplete bladder emptying: Holding urine too long or not emptying the bladder completely allows bacteria to grow.

  • Long-term use of catheters: This directly allows bacteria to enter the bladder.

  • Urinary tract obstructions: Such as kidney stones, enlarged prostate, or structural problems that disrupt normal urine flow.

  • Weakened immune system: Diseases like diabetes or taking immunosuppressive drugs weaken the body’s defense against infections.

  • Other factors: Such as poor personal hygiene and insufficient fluid intake.

These factors allow bacteria to enter and multiply in the urinary tract, leading to infection.
